XFX RX 7900 XT/XTX Speedster Merc 310 Deshroud Guide

Deshrouding the XFX MERC 310 7900 XT/XTX is a relatively straightforward process. Take your time, and if you have any questions or need assistance, feel free to reach out!

You will need a precision screwdriver (PH0 or PH00) with a thin neck, ideally magnetic-tipped. Avoid screwdrivers with bulky interchangeable tips, as they may not fit in the tight spaces around the fan blades. Using a high-quality screwdriver with the correct tip will help prevent stripping the screws.

Quick Overview of Steps:

  1. Remove the stock fan shroud.
  2. Secure the brackets using the existing M2 screws.
  3. Place the fans on the brackets (do not screw them down yet).
  4. Remove rubber grommets from the fan's center area.
  5. Install the cosmetic covers.
  6. Secure the fans with the included M4 screws.
  7. Connect the fan cables.

Step 1 - Remove the Stock Shroud

Start by removing the 6 screws marked in the image below. Be mindful that the fan cable is connected at the bottom right of the card. Lift the shroud gently away from the heatsink and disconnect the fan header.

After removing the shroud and fans, locate and unscrew the 4 screws (circled in green) that secure the metal support bracket. Remove this bracket completely before proceeding to the next step.

Step 2 - Secure the Brackets

Once the stock shroud is removed, use the existing M2, 3mm screws from the GPU to secure the brackets to the heatsink. Each bracket is labeled for easy placement (L = Left, C = Center, R = Right).

Step 3 - Place the Fans & Remove Grommets

Position the fans on top of the brackets, but do not screw them down yet. If your fans have rubber grommets, remove them from the center area (top of the fan only) to allow the cosmetic cover to sit flush.


Step 4 - Connect the Fan Cables

If you purchased the fan header cable, connect the two outer 120mm fans to the Y adapter cable. Some cable management will be required depending on the length of your fan cables. You may need to rotate the fans to make the cables more manageable.

As of January 2025, the included Y adapter only supports two fans, meaning the third fan (center fan) will need to be connected directly to the motherboard or an external fan controller. I am currently working on a 3-way splitter, which should be available in the future.

Note: You may notice that one of the pins in the male header of the Y adapter cable is "missing." This is by design. The missing pin ensures that only one fan reports its RPM signal to prevent conflicts when multiple fans are connected to the same header.

Step 5 - Install the Cosmetic Covers & Secure the Fans

With the fans in place, position the cosmetic covers on both the top and bottom. Once everything is aligned, secure the fans using the included M4 screws.

Step 6 - Software Settings for Fan Control (AMD Adrenalin Software)

If you are using AMD Adrenalin Software, you can customize the fan curve to optimize both performance and noise levels.

Open Adrenalin Software and navigate to Performance > Tuning. Select Manual and set a custom fan curve. Keep in mind that the percentage values shown in Adrenalin are based on the maximum RPM of the stock GPU fans, which is typically around 3000 RPM.

For example, setting the fan speed to 50% in Adrenalin does not mean 50% of your new aftermarket fans' max RPM, it means 50% of the original stock fans' max speed. If the stock fans max out at 3000 RPM, then 50% = 1500 RPM, even if your replacement fans have a lower or higher max speed (e.g., Noctua NF-A12x25 fans max out at 2000 RPM).

Note: If your aftermarket fans also have a maximum RPM of 3000, you can generally use the stock fan curve settings without issue, as the RPM scaling will match up. However, if your fans have a lower max RPM, you may need to adjust the curve to ensure adequate cooling.
